Building Process

Strongwood Europe New Log Home Planning Guide
Phase 1 – Preliminary Plans & Budgeting
- Allow 1 to 6 months for this phase.
- 12 to 18 months before you move in.
- Place refundable deposit of $500 to $1000 for preliminary plans.
- You will make decisions regarding general floor plan, log style and building site during this phase.
- Investigate financing options and get pre-qualified.
- The first set of preliminary plans is normally completed in 5 working days at Strongwood.
- Complete preliminary plans and review the estimated budget.
- Secure construction and mortgage finance commitment.
- Place a $1000 deposit for production of your final plans. This is credited to your log package cost.
- Allow 1 month for completion of your final plans at Strongwood.
- Start at least 8 months before you plan to move in.
- Allow time for plans to be submitted by a locally accredited Architect where necessary.
- A Final Proposal is prepared based on your final plans, at this point bids and estimates from sub-contractors can be obtained.
- Allow 1 to 2 weeks for this phase.
- All appropriate permits should be secured. This can take up to 2-3 months.
- Complete and secure your construction loan and mortgage if required.
- Sign contracts for your log package and for construction.
- The order is placed for your log package at this time
- Complete at least 6 to 8 months before you plan to move in.
- Construction takes approximately 4 to 6 months.
- Site development, excavation and basement are completed first.
- Building materials for the sub floor are delivered first. Then the log package is delivered.
- The structure is completed, roof, doors and windows in place. Interior and exterior staining takes place.
- Kitchens, bathrooms and any internal fittings are completed and you move in.
- Depending on time of completion some exterior works may be completed after you have moved in.
- All phases may take 12 to 18 months.
